116 providers in Hematology, Medical Biochemical Genetics, Neuroendovascular Surgery, Neurogenetics, Ophthalmology

116 providers in Hematology, Medical Biochemical Genetics, Neuroendovascular Surgery, Neurogenetics, Ophthalmology